CVE-2025-52521 is a local privilege escalation vulnerability affecting Trend Micro Security 17.8 (Consumer) and related products on Microsoft Windows. An attacker could exploit this flaw to unintentionally delete critical Trend Micro files, leading to a high impact on integrity and availability. With a CVSS score of 7.1 (High), this vulnerability requires local access and low privileges but does not necessitate user interaction. Currently, there is no known active exploitation, public exploit code, or significant community discussion surrounding this CVE.
